A Biomonitoring Study of Lead, Cadmium, and Mercury in the Blood of New York City Adults [corrected] [published erratum appears in ENVIRON HEALTH PERSPECT 2011 Feb;119(2):A57].
OBJECTIVES: We assessed the extent of exposure to lead, cadmium, and mercury in the New York City (NYC) adult population.
